Chapter 1858 Newcomer

“No, don’t put words in my mouth! What I mean is that the feeling we have for each other aren’t as plentiful as my brother and his wife, but it’s good enough.” At that, Davin glanced at Levant. “At least it’s better than his. He and his wife don’t have any feelings for each other. They—”

Sheila quickly stomped on Davin’s foot and warned him through her gaze. Don’t bring that up!

Indeed, when Davin turned to look at Levant, the latter’s expression had darkened. Feeling awkward, he clamped his mouth shut but wondered if Levant was actually upset about him joking about his loveless marriage. Everyone knows about this. Does he really mind with that temper of his?

Sheila then smiled and hastily jumped in to defuse the tense situation. “I’d say the relationships that Nicole, Evan, Levant, and Tiffany have are all good. Moreover, we can’t compare them, for we go through different things. We just need to live our own lives well. Davin, if you keep saying nonsense like this, you’ll end up having to court me.”

“Having to court you?” Davin was unfazed.

She’s been the one courting me; there’s no way I’ll do the same.

“If you don’t believe in it, I’ll let you know how it’s like once we’re back in Y City.”

“What do you mean? What are you trying to do?” he asked.

She smiled at him and replied meaningfully, “It’s a secret for now. You’ll know eventually.”

Nevertheless, he was unperturbed by her words and assumed she was only bluffing.

It was late in the night, and no one was in the mood to listen to them bicker. Hence, Levant turned to Evan and said, “Let’s see if there are any medical books in the treasure tomorrow that can cure his condition.”

Nicole nodded. “Yes. It’ll be great if it does have something like that. If there isn’t, I’ll bring him to the hypnotist in the town.”

“What if the hypnotist can’t cure it?” Evan asked, looking at her.

Nicole pondered before replying, “It’s fine. I’ll tell you about the memories you’ve lost. We’ll make it into a moment for us to reminisce about our good old days.”

Evan lowered his gaze and agreed, finding it a good idea. “All right. That’ll be it, then.”

The next morning, someone came to the cabin just as they were about to eat.

When they saw the newcomer, smiles appeared on their faces.

“Faye, have you recovered from the poison?” Nicole asked in concern.

Faye nodded. “Yes. I’ve been cured after taking the antidote that you and Mr. Seet sent to me. I rested a few days afterward, and I even helped Mr. Kyle with some things before coming. Are you all doing well?”

“Yes, we are. Faye, I’m so glad that you came.”

“Faye, your presence here will help us a lot! Now, we don’t need to be afraid of anyone.”

Faye chuckled. “I was too careless on Daemonic Mount the other time, which was why I was poisoned. This time, I’d like to exchange a few blows with the people on Daemonic Mount again.”

Levant declared confidently, “You have a chance to do that. We’re planning to open the treasure by collaborating with Steven today. By then, The Four Guardians, no, wait, we currently have control over Shermaine. So, more specifically, there should only be three Guardians. Anyhow, they will surely appear. You’ll get the chance to fight with them when they do.”

Faye’s curiosity was piqued. Who are the three Guardians? Nicole then patiently explained to her.

After hearing it, she frowned. “I see. So you’re planning to open the treasure? All you need is Girin Blood and the key?”

“That’s right. That’s what the stone door at Treasure Trove wrote.”

“But I remember that my grandpa said…” Faye’s brows knitted even more tightly as she recalled what her grandfather had said to her.

“What did your grandpa say?” Davin asked curiously.
